Overview
- Everton are evaluating a January move for the 24-year-old, with West Ham previously reported to be preparing a loan offer.
- Manchester United’s position is described as mixed, with reports variously suggesting openness to concrete bids and reluctance to sanction a midseason exit.
- Zirkzee has logged about 90 minutes across five substitute appearances this season after summer additions Benjamin Šeško, Matheus Cunha and Bryan Mbeumo pushed him down the pecking order.
- Sources indicate he would prefer to stay in the Premier League, while Roma, AC Milan, Sevilla, Napoli and Juventus have also been linked.
- He has four years left on his deal plus an option, and any departure is expected to depend on acceptable loan terms or a sizeable fee.
